    Cobra Head Luminaires: Applications, Advantages, and Considerations

    Cobra head luminaires, with their distinctive design resembling a cobra's head, are a common sight in various outdoor lighting applications. Their popularity stems from a combination of factors, including their robust construction, efficient light distribution, and adaptability to diverse environments. This comprehensive guide delves into the multifaceted uses of cobra head luminaires, exploring their advantages, drawbacks, and considerations for optimal implementation.

    Common Applications of Cobra Head Luminaires

    The versatility of cobra head luminaires makes them suitable for a wide range of applications, both functional and aesthetic. Here are some of the most prevalent uses:

    1. Street and Road Lighting:

    This is arguably the most common application. Cobra heads are frequently employed for illuminating streets, roads, highways, and parking lots. Their upward-angled design minimizes glare, directing light downwards onto the surface to improve visibility and enhance safety for drivers and pedestrians. Uniform illumination across roadways is a key benefit, reducing shadowing and improving nighttime visibility.

    Advantages of Using Cobra Head Luminaires

    The continued popularity of cobra head luminaires is attributed to several key advantages:

    1. Robust and Durable Construction:

    These luminaires are typically constructed from high-quality materials designed to withstand harsh weather conditions and potential impacts. Their weatherproof and vandal-resistant design makes them ideal for outdoor applications in various climates.

    2. Efficient Light Distribution:

    The distinctive design of cobra head luminaires optimizes light distribution, minimizing glare and maximizing illumination on the intended surface. This ensures efficient use of energy and reduces light pollution.

    3. Easy Installation and Maintenance:

    Cobra head luminaires are relatively easy to install and maintain, with readily accessible components for lamp replacement and other servicing needs. Their straightforward design simplifies the installation process, reducing labor costs.

    Considerations for Choosing Cobra Head Luminaires

    While cobra head luminaires offer many advantages, careful consideration of several factors ensures optimal performance and long-term satisfaction:

    1. Light Output and Distribution:

    Selecting the appropriate light output (lumens) is crucial for ensuring sufficient illumination for the intended area. The light distribution pattern should also be considered – some cobra heads offer wider or narrower beam spreads depending on the specific application.

    2. Energy Efficiency:

    Investing in energy-efficient LED cobra head luminaires is a wise decision, resulting in significant long-term savings on energy costs and reduced environmental impact. Look for fixtures with high lumen efficacy (lumens per watt).

    3. Mounting Options:

    Cobra head luminaires are typically mounted on poles, but the pole height and mounting style should be chosen based on the specific application and surrounding environment. Proper mounting height ensures adequate illumination without causing glare or light trespass.

    4. Durability and Material:

    Choose luminaires constructed from high-quality, durable materials that can withstand harsh weather conditions and potential impacts. Consider the specific environmental factors when selecting materials, especially in areas prone to extreme temperatures or frequent rainfall.

    Cobra Head Luminaires and Sustainability

    The shift towards sustainable practices in lighting design has significantly impacted the evolution of cobra head luminaires. The widespread adoption of LED technology has dramatically reduced energy consumption, contributing to lower carbon footprints and operating costs. Furthermore, manufacturers are increasingly focusing on the use of recycled materials in the production of these luminaires, minimizing their environmental impact.

    Moreover, the ability of cobra head luminaires to effectively direct light downwards minimizes light pollution, a growing concern in urban and suburban environments. By reducing unwanted light spill, these fixtures contribute to preserving the natural night sky and minimizing the disruption of nocturnal ecosystems. The use of smart lighting controls with features like dimming and scheduling further enhances the sustainability of cobra head luminaire installations.
